# Humpty šŸ³ > Makes sure your changelogs mention your breaking changes [![Build Status](https://travis-ci.org/bengummer/humpty.svg?branch=master)](https://travis-ci.org/bengummer/humpty) [![npm](https://img.shields.io/npm/v/humpty.svg)]() ## Intro It's really easy to make a breaking API change to your React component and forget to release it as a major version. Humpty stops this from happening by checking what's changed in your component API, and making sure it is mentioned in your changelogs. ## Usage ```sh $ humpty --oldApi 72c5c9e0 --newApi c72257 --gitRepo ~/Repos/bengummer/humpty-mock-api 🚨 Found 1 breaking API change not mentioned in git commits (72c5c9..c72257): Default export - Prop type changed: "age" was string, now number ``` ## Supported APIs and changelogs > šŸ’” This project has just started, a pluggable API/changelog system can be added to support APIs other than React. Raise an issue to discuss! Check out the [Trello board][trello-board] for the roadmap. ### Supported API detection * React components * Prop removed * Prop type changed * Prop made mandatory * Prop made optional Note: React components are currently only checked in the root `index.js` file - this will be made more flexible soon to read the `main` script from `package.json`. ### Supported changelogs * React components * Commit messages containing `${propName} prop` ## Installation If you're using humpty in CI you can install it globally ```sh $ yarn global add humpty ``` Or add it as a devDependency and call it via an npm script ```json { "name": "my-component", "scripts": { "humpty": "humpty ..." } } ``` ```sh $ yarn add --dev humpty $ yarn run humpty ``` ## Detailed usage **`--oldApi`** Git branch or SHA where your current public API code is stored. **`--newApi`** Git branch or SHA where your new public API code is stored. **`--gitRepo`** Path to the git repo where your source lives. **`--json`** (optional) Output result as JSON instead of emoji + text [trello-board]: https://trello.com/b/kO2SRotn/humpty
